How does WiFi work on airplanes?
short by Sanira Mediratta / on Thursday, 23 March, 2017
Airplanes often use air-to-ground (ATG) connectivity to provide WiFi to passengers aboard a flight. Using the transmission technique, mobile broadband towers on the ground send signals up to an aircraft's antennae. Airplanes also use satellite technology, through which a plane connects to satellites in the geostationary orbit which help to transmit signals to Earth via receivers and transmitters.
